CHARGING CIRCUIT
First Claim
1. A charging circuit for a battery, the charging circuit comprising:
- a processor comprising a first output, a second output, and a first input;
a switching circuit comprising a first terminal connected to a power source, a second terminal connected to the first output of the processor, and a third terminal;
a voltage converter comprising a first terminal connected to the third terminal of the switching circuit, and a second terminal connected to the battery, the voltage converter converting the voltage of the power source to a standard voltage matching the battery; and
a power voltage detecting circuit connected to the power source, and the first input and the second output of the processor, wherein the second output of the processor controls the working mode of the power voltage detecting circuit, the first input of the processor detects the voltage of the power source through the power voltage detecting circuit, the first output of the processor controls the switching circuit to disconnect the power source from the battery when the voltage of the power source is beyond a predetermined range.

Abstract
A charging circuit for charging a battery includes a processor, a switching circuit, a voltage converter, and a power voltage detecting circuit. A first terminal of the switching circuit is connected to a power source. A second terminal of the switching circuit is connected to a first output of the processor. A first terminal of the voltage converter is connected to a third terminal of the switching circuit. A second terminal of the voltage converter is connected to the battery. The power voltage detecting circuit is connected to the power source, and a first input and a second output of the processor.
